        5. Ron Harper (actor)

          American television and film actor (1933–2024)

          Ronald Robert Harper (January 12, 1933 – March 21, 2024) was an American television and film actor.[1][2]

          Life and career

          Ronald Robert Harper was born in Turtle Creek, Pennsylvania, near Pittsburgh.[3] After earning straight A's at Turtle Creek High School, he went to Princeton University, where he was a member of the University Players.[3] He was offered a fellowship to study law at Harvard but chose instead to study acting under Lee Strasberg.[4]

          After serving in the U.S.

          Navy during the Korean War, Harper returned to New York. After several disappointments, he earned a job as Paul Newman's understudy in the Broadway play Sweet Bird of Youth in 1959.[5] Relocating to Hollywood, his first role was in 1960 for the NBC television series Tales of Wells Fargo.
